“Rising Demand for Aesthetic and Non-Invasive Laser Procedures”
- One prominent trend in the global medical laser systems market is the rising demand for aesthetic and non-invasive laser procedures
- These procedures, including laser hair removal, skin resurfacing, tattoo removal, and body contouring, are increasingly favored for their minimal downtime, safety, and quick results
- For instance, fractional CO₂ lasers and diode lasers are widely used in dermatology clinics for skin rejuvenation and hair removal, attracting a broad demographic seeking cosmetic enhancements without surgery
- The social media influence and growing focus on personal appearance are encouraging younger populations to opt for laser-based aesthetic treatments
- This trend is transforming the medical laser landscape, prompting manufacturers to innovate portable, user-friendly, and cost-effective laser systems, thereby expanding their reach across dermatology clinics, medspas, and outpatient centers worldwide
